[ubuntu/precise] cryptsetup 2:1.4.1-2ubuntu4 (Accepted)

Steve Langasek steve.langasek at ubuntu.com
Sat Apr 14 04:00:50 UTC 2012


cryptsetup (2:1.4.1-2ubuntu4) precise; urgency=low

  * Our swap creation can trigger udev change events, which means udev may be
    holding the device open at the time we try to call 'dmsetup rename' and
    cause the /subsequent/ events to be missed because of dmsetup creating
    device nodes by hand.  So call 'udevadm settle' before 'dmsetup rename',
    to ensure blkid is out of the way first.  This should ensure swap
    partitions are found by mountall in a non-racy manner.  LP: #874774.

Date: Fri, 13 Apr 2012 20:23:21 -0700
Changed-By: Steve Langasek <steve.langasek at ubuntu.com>
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
https://launchpad.net/ubuntu/precise/+source/cryptsetup/2:1.4.1-2ubuntu4
-------------- next part --------------
Format: 1.8
Date: Fri, 13 Apr 2012 20:23:21 -0700
Source: cryptsetup
Binary: cryptsetup cryptsetup-bin libcryptsetup4 libcryptsetup-dev cryptsetup-udeb libcryptsetup4-udeb
Architecture: source
Version: 2:1.4.1-2ubuntu4
Distribution: precise
Urgency: low
Maintainer: Ubuntu Developers <ubuntu-devel-discuss at lists.ubuntu.com>
Changed-By: Steve Langasek <steve.langasek at ubuntu.com>
Description: 
 cryptsetup - disk encryption support - startup scripts
 cryptsetup-bin - disk encryption support - command line tools
 cryptsetup-udeb - disk encryption support - commandline tools (udeb) (udeb)
 libcryptsetup-dev - disk encryption support - development files
 libcryptsetup4 - disk encryption support - shared library
 libcryptsetup4-udeb - disk encryption support - shared library (udeb) (udeb)
Launchpad-Bugs-Fixed: 874774
Changes: 
 cryptsetup (2:1.4.1-2ubuntu4) precise; urgency=low
 .
   * Our swap creation can trigger udev change events, which means udev may be
     holding the device open at the time we try to call 'dmsetup rename' and
     cause the /subsequent/ events to be missed because of dmsetup creating
     device nodes by hand.  So call 'udevadm settle' before 'dmsetup rename',
     to ensure blkid is out of the way first.  This should ensure swap
     partitions are found by mountall in a non-racy manner.  LP: #874774.
Checksums-Sha1: 
 9272b32e9c3166bd5d5fc865cdde122781930f7d 2571 cryptsetup_1.4.1-2ubuntu4.dsc
 1937058220487152c7d0ba9c2701db69f0048d22 100523 cryptsetup_1.4.1-2ubuntu4.debian.tar.gz
Checksums-Sha256: 
 9ca492ece6c236ee8641f3d649607e34c979dcbb006579eacf4329d9d45b3947 2571 cryptsetup_1.4.1-2ubuntu4.dsc
 80d82723b609c4e91a13f767a366f072317470cbbeb3bb5496a026a506ea9f7a 100523 cryptsetup_1.4.1-2ubuntu4.debian.tar.gz
Files: 
 a33c57fb268c2b58607a901f36f76955 2571 admin optional cryptsetup_1.4.1-2ubuntu4.dsc
 5fdd567b4380d884f9f9f6b2c5e74ee6 100523 admin optional cryptsetup_1.4.1-2ubuntu4.debian.tar.gz
Original-Maintainer: Debian Cryptsetup Team <pkg-cryptsetup-devel at lists.alioth.debian.org>


More information about the Precise-changes mailing list